CENTURY PARK HOTEL IS HOME TO MISS EARTH 2018 DELEGATES
Century
Park Hotel (CPH), one of the country’s distinguished Manila hotels known for
its own brand of Filipino hospitality, is currently housing the Miss Earth 2018
delegates from the Water Group.
“Coming
from different regions, we see a diverse mix of personalities, intellect and
cultures, which makes them beautiful in their own way,” shared CPH General
Manager, Anthony Tan. He added, “We had
a chance to talk to some of them and I was pleasantly surprised with the
advocacies they are supporting which goes beyond preventing use of plastic to protecting
diminishing terrain as well.”
Carousel
Productions, the pageant organizer, has partnered with CPH once again in its
bid to support the organization’s enduring advocacy in promoting environmental
awareness across the globe.
“Majority
of the delegates are first-time visitors to the Philippines, some of them have
not been even out of their countries until today which makes them
homesick. Their time here is more
challenging as they need to contend with the competition. We truly understand
how it feels to long for familiarity so we at CPH are here to ensure that each
one of them is well taken care of and be comfortable right away,” enthused Mr.
Tan.
The
Goddesses of the Earth reflected the same sentiments. When asked, what resonated from them was the
warmth of the staff and the welcome they received upon stepping inside the
hotel. CPH was the perfect place to start in their venture outside their country
as relayed by some of the ladies in the group.
The
Water Group is just one of the three groups (including Land and Air) who are
currently visiting schools, attending eco-tours and environmental symposia.
Recently,
CPH played host to the just-concluded National Costume Competition. The hotel will reprise its role for the Figure
and Form Preliminary Judging (October 29, 2018). The international pageant will be held on
November 4, 2018 at the MOA Arena.
